A Fedora Project újabb technikai fejlesztést jelentett be, amely a Fedora Linux 44 kiadásától kezdve érinti a Fedora Cloud képfájlokat. A változtatás célja, hogy megszűnjön a különálló /boot partíció, és helyette a rendszerindításhoz szükséges állományok egy Btrfs subvolume-ban kapjanak helyet. A döntést Neal Gompa és David Duncan dolgozta ki, akik a felhős környezetekre optimalizált Fedora Cloud változat karbantartásáért is felelősek. A fejlesztés a legtöbb architektúrán megvalósul, azonban a UEFI-UKI és az IBM Z (s390x) platformokra nem terjed ki, mivel azok technikai korlátai ezt nem teszik lehetővé.
Tartalomjegyzék

Hatékonyabb tárhelykezelés a felhőben
A Cloud kiadásokat jellemzően előre definiált méretű képfájlokként terjesztik, amelyeket a felhasználók a telepítés után bővítenek. A különálló /boot partíció elhagyása tehát nemcsak egyszerűsíti a rendszer felépítését, hanem csökkenti a képfájl méretét és hatékonyabbá teszi a tárhely kihasználását. Mivel a Cloud változat nem használ olyan GRUB-funkciókat, mint a rejtett menü (amely egy hibajavításra váró funkció a grubenv környezetben), ezért lehetővé vált, hogy a bootloader adatai is a Btrfs fő kötetére kerüljenek. A Btrfs subvolume előnye, hogy könnyedén kihagyhatók pillanatképek (snapshotok) készítésekor, így a rendszerindítási adatok nem foglalnak el felesleges helyet.
Áttérés és felhasználói élmény
A változás kizárólag az újonnan telepített Fedora 44 és újabb felhőképeket érinti, így kompatibilitási problémáktól nem kell tartani. A tesztelés egyszerű: amint a módosítás bekerül a fedora-kiwi-descriptions tárolóba, az új képfájlok elérhetők lesznek, és bármelyik támogatott platformon elindíthatók. A felhasználók számára mindez teljesen átlátható lesz, hiszen a rendszer működése nem változik meg érezhető módon. A fejlesztők azonban biztosítékot is adtak arra az esetre, ha a változtatás mégis problémát okozna: végső esetben a kiadás előtti zárolásig visszaállítható a régi megoldás, amely külön /boot partíciót használ.
